fuel sending unit problem need help
 
i had a line break off my sending unit i am not sure if it was the return or pressure i think the return it was leaking fuel and when tried to get the line off the fitting broke off. where is the best place to buy a new sending unit and also how much fuel should be going through the return. with the truck running before the line broke it had a good bit of fuel dripping off the tank and the biggest part of the tank was wet. should there be that much fuel or do i also have something else wrong also it has had the in tank conversion done by the dealer about 2 years ago.

BigIron70 11-14-2011 07:26 PM

Most likely the return line since engine wouldn't run very long if it was the supply line. New module around $300 at dealership.
